§ 36-28-13 — Emergency permit--Duration of permit--Rules--Fee.

Text

The board may issue an emergency permit to practice as a nursing facility administrator for a period not to exceed one year to a qualified person filing a written application with the board. The board may adopt rules pursuant to chapter 1-26 regarding application procedures, renewal procedures, supervision, and the nonrefundable fee for an emergency permit which may not exceed four hundred dollars.

Legislative History

SL 1969, ch 113, § 14; SDCL Supp, § 34-12A-13; SL 1986, ch 302, § 105; SL 1996, ch 239, § 3; SL 2014, ch 186, § 9.
